Is Your Garmin Tracking Collar Broken? Repair Options & Costs

Discovering your Garmin unit is malfunctioning can be a real frustration, especially when relying on it for your dog's safety. If you consider getting rid of it, explore possible repair options. Often, the problem isn’t a total breakdown, but a minor issue like a faulty battery, a disconnected antenna, or software glitches. Returning your collar to Garmin directly is an option, but it can be costly—typically ranging from roughly $50 to $150, considering the model and the nature of the issue. Alternatively, some independent repair services may provide more affordable solutions, possibly for $30 to $80, though protection might be limited. Lastly, research thoroughly and compare prices and feedback before committing to any service.
